Unless someone comes up with an aftermarket device to allow it. The base of the "Goldring RB-250" is completely different from a stock or OEM RB-250 in that it has a 3-point screw down sleeve that holds it in place. You can not put spacers underneath it to raise the arm - it's hard to understand why Goldring would have done that.
